#d98ca0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d98ca0 is composed of 85.1% red, 54.9%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.5% magenta, 26.3%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 344.4 degrees, a saturation of 50.3% and a lightness of 70%. #d98ca0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b31941.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#d98ca0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d98ca0 has RGB values of R:217, G:140, B:160 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.26,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14257312.

Shades and Tints of #d98ca0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fbf3f5 is the lightest one.
